Temporary disability benefits are also referred to as short term disability insurance. The primary characteristic is the limited duration of the benefit period - typically no more than two years. Long term disability pays a benefit from 5 years up to age 65.
The term temporary disability is most commonly associated with state short term disability programs available in NJ, NY, RI, CA, and HI.

There are five states with mandated temporary disability benefits: HI, CA, NJ, NY, and RI. The other 45 states also have temporary disability available to workers, but participation is voluntary - as long as the employer agrees to allow the employees to pay for the policies through payroll deduction.
NJ Temporary Disability premiums are paid by employees via payroll deduction, and another portion is paid by the employer. When another entity pays a portion of disability premium, the benefit must be taxed.Therefore, you will have to declare your NJ Temporary Disability benefits as income.

If you get hurt because of your job your employer is required to pay workman's compensation benefits. Worker's compensation includes: medical care, temporary disability, permanent disability, vocational rehabilitation, and death benefits.
